Those arent "good" for anything but very poorly built guns. Back in the 90s when people started building AKs from kits and very few knew what they were doing people would use those as a band aid to keep their BCGs from jumping out of the rails.

Curious - why would you need a recoil buffer on a gun that was designed so that the bolt doesn't hit the frame when fired? That's the only reason the receiver is longer than an AK.
 
Very nice, I imagine this is an AK handguard, can you elaborate on how easy/hard it was to fit onto the type 81?

Youza.

Correct Romanian AK handguard. I was able to fit most of it with a steak knife lol. Then punched out the retaining pin, fit it more and hammered the retainer down. Drilled a hole and counter sunk, put in a washer and then screwed in the bolt from the factory handguard, all i have left is re-pinning in the new place and some more fitting.
